What Popular Styles of Ankle Boots Suit Different Body Types?
Various styles of ankle boots suit different body types. Choosing the right style enhances overall appearance and complements individual body shapes.
- Classic Chelsea Boots
- Chunky Combat Boots
- Sleek Stiletto Ankle Boots
- Platform Ankle Boots
- Western-Inspired Ankle Boots
The following sections provide details about each style, explaining how they suit different body types.
-
Classic Chelsea Boots:
Classic Chelsea boots feature a simple design with elastic side panels. This style works well for individuals with an athletic or lean build. Their sleek silhouette elongates the legs, making them a great choice for taller body types. These boots provide a balance between comfort and style. They can be paired with both casual and formal outfits. -
Chunky Combat Boots:
Chunky combat boots are characterized by a thicker sole and rugged design. This style suits individuals with a petite or curvy body type, as the bulkiness of the boot adds balance to proportions. They can create an edgy, casual look. Pairing these boots with fitted jeans or skirts can enhance the overall outfit. -
Sleek Stiletto Ankle Boots:
Sleek stiletto ankle boots feature a narrow heel and streamlined appearance. This style is ideal for those with a slender body type. The high heel adds height, creating an elongated leg line. They work well with formal dresses and tailored pants. These boots provide a sophisticated touch to any ensemble. -
Platform Ankle Boots:
Platform ankle boots come with a thicker sole that adds height while maintaining comfort. This style suits individuals of all body types. The platform helps to distribute weight more evenly, making them easier to wear for extended periods. They pair nicely with both skirts and trousers, offering versatility in styling. -
Western-Inspired Ankle Boots:
Western-inspired ankle boots often feature decorative stitching and a slight heel. This style suits those with hourglass or pear-shaped figures. The design draws attention to the ankle, framing the legs nicely. They can be worn with bohemian skirts or denim for a trendy, casual look.

Why Are Combat Ankle Boots Ideal for Casual Outfits?
Combat ankle boots are ideal for casual outfits due to their versatility and practical design. They blend functionality with style, making them suitable for various occasions.
According to the American Apparel & Footwear Association, combat boots are designed for rugged use, but they have evolved into a fashion staple. Their structure typically includes ankle support, reinforced soles, and durable materials.
The appeal of combat ankle boots in casual wear stems from several key factors. First, their sturdy construction provides comfort and support, making them suitable for all-day wear. Second, their distinctive style adds an edgy look to outfits. Third, they can be paired with diverse clothing options, from jeans to dresses.
Technical terms such as “materials” and “construction” are important here. Combat boots are generally made from leather, suede, or synthetic materials, which contribute to their durability and ease of maintenance. The construction often includes features like reinforced toe caps and cushioning, enhancing comfort for the wearer.
Mechanisms behind the popularity of combat ankle boots include their ability to offer both support and style. The sturdy soles provide traction, which is beneficial for various terrains. Additionally, their design can accommodate different foot shapes, making them a comfortable choice for many.
Specific actions that contribute to the suitability of combat ankle boots for casual outfits include how they are styled. For example, pairing them with distressed jeans creates a laid-back vibe, while wearing them with a casual dress adds a contrasting statement. Scenarios such as weekend outings or casual gatherings perfectly illustrate their versatility and appeal.

How to Incorporate Ankle Boots into Professional Workwear?
Ankle boots can be stylishly incorporated into professional workwear with the right combinations and choices.
First, select ankle boots that match your industry’s dress code. Opt for leather or suede materials for a polished look. Choose neutral colors like black, brown, or navy. Consider a heel height that is comfortable yet professional. Low heeled or flat boots are often more appropriate for casual work settings, while sleek, heeled styles can elevate an outfit.
Next, pair ankle boots effectively with your clothing. For a formal environment, wear them with tailored trousers or pencil skirts. Ensure the pants or skirt hems fall above the ankle to showcase the boots. In a more relaxed office, try wearing ankle boots with jeans. Select fitted or straight-leg jeans and tuck them into the boots for a neat appearance. Also, consider layering with blazers or long cardigans for a sophisticated finish.
In comparing various options, certain ankle boot styles stand out. Classic block-heel ankle boots offer stability and are suitable for most professional settings. Chelsea boots provide a chic retro look. Combat boots can introduce a trendy edge but may be less formal. Lastly, look for boots with embellishments, such as buckles or zippers, to add a unique touch without compromising professionalism.
To incorporate ankle boots into your workwear, follow these steps:
1. Choose appropriate ankle boots that fit your workplace style.
2. Select outfits that highlight the boots, like tailored trousers or fitted skirts.
3. Tuck pants into the boots or leave them over the top, depending on the style.
4. Accessorize with complementary pieces, such as blazers or scarves.
5. Maintain a polished look with well-groomed hair and minimal jewelry.
For added tips, always ensure the boots are clean and well-maintained. Experiment with different styles and combinations on less formal days to find the perfect blend of comfort and professionalism. Pay attention to the overall outfit coherence for a polished appearance.
